• Модуль: sale
  • Путь к файлу: ~/bitrix/modules/sale/lib/shipment.php
  • Класс: BitrixSaleShipment
  • Вызов: Shipment::getAutoFixRules
static function getAutoFixRules()
{
	return [
		'PROVIDER_BASKET_ITEM_WRONG_AVAILABLE_QUANTITY' => ['BitrixSaleShipment', "fixReserveErrors"],
		'SALE_PROVIDER_RESERVE_SHIPMENT_ITEM_WRONG_AVAILABLE_QUANTITY' => ['BitrixSaleShipment', "fixReserveErrors"],
		'PROVIDER_UNRESERVE_SHIPMENT_ITEM_WRONG_AVAILABLE_QUANTITY' => ['BitrixSaleShipment', "fixReserveErrors"],
		'SALE_PROVIDER_RESERVE_SHIPMENT_ITEM_QUANTITY_NOT_ENOUGH' => ['BitrixSaleShipment', "fixReserveErrors"],

		'SALE_PROVIDER_SHIPMENT_SHIPPED_LESS_QUANTITY' => ['BitrixSaleShipment', "fixShipErrors"],
		'SALE_PROVIDER_SHIPMENT_SHIPPED_MORE_QUANTITY' => ['BitrixSaleShipment', "fixShipErrors"],
		'DDCT_DEDUCTION_QUANTITY_STORE_ERROR' => ['BitrixSaleShipment', "fixShipErrors"],
		'SALE_PROVIDER_SHIPMENT_QUANTITY_NOT_ENOUGH' => ['BitrixSaleShipment', "fixShipErrors"],
		'DDCT_DEDUCTION_QUANTITY_ERROR' => ['BitrixSaleShipment', "fixShipErrors"],
	];
}